This is an onsite position in Thorp, WI, with a schedule of 7am-5:30pm Monday-Thursday, and overtime as needed on Fridays.

Responsibilities

  • Work proactively with Operations Managers and Production Supervisor to identify areas of training needs and ensure compliance.
  • Create and update SOP's, work instructions, and training materials to reflect continuous improvements and quality and safety requirements.
  • Acquire and maintain familiarity with critical operations and product usage to help improve processes and support training.
  • Retrieve documentation and ensure that all Production team members are trained to the current revision of all required documents.
  • Ensure all training documentation in use on the production floor is at the current revision.
  • Accurately maintain training records and compile and maintain a manufacturing training matrix.
  • Audit pay for skill program proficiency and conduct periodic training-focused audits.
  • Solicit ideas for improved productivity and quality from operators and play an active role with team members to implement approved changes.
